在当今快速发展的数字化时代,项目管理和团队协作变得愈发重要。而Markdown作为一种轻量级标记语言,以其简洁易用的特性,成为了提高项目沟通与文档效率的利器。本文将详细介绍Markdown的基本用法,并探讨如何将其应用于项目管理中,以提升工作效率。
Markdown简介
Markdown是一种轻量级标记语言,由John Gruber于2004年发明。它允许人们使用易于阅读和编写的纯文本格式,然后转换成格式化的HTML输出。Markdown具有以下特点:
- 易学易用:Markdown的语法简单,易于学习和记忆。
- 格式丰富:Markdown支持标题、列表、引用、图片等多种格式。
- 兼容性强:Markdown生成的HTML格式可以方便地在各种平台上展示。
Markdown在项目管理中的应用
1. 项目规划与需求文档
使用Markdown编写项目规划与需求文档,可以使文档结构清晰,易于阅读和修改。以下是一些应用场景:
- 项目概述:使用Markdown编写项目背景、目标、范围等内容,使团队成员快速了解项目概况。
- 需求分析:使用Markdown列出功能需求、非功能需求、用户故事等,方便团队成员讨论和跟进。
- 进度跟踪:使用Markdown记录项目进度、里程碑、风险等,帮助团队成员了解项目动态。
2. 项目会议记录
使用Markdown记录项目会议内容,可以方便地整理和回顾会议纪要。以下是一些应用场景:
- 会议主题:使用Markdown编写会议主题、参会人员、会议时间等信息。
- 会议内容:使用Markdown记录会议讨论的要点、决策、行动项等。
- 后续跟进:使用Markdown记录未完成的任务、负责人、截止日期等。
3. 代码文档
使用Markdown编写代码文档,可以方便地展示代码结构、注释和示例。以下是一些应用场景:
- 代码结构:使用Markdown描述代码的整体结构、模块划分等。
- 函数/方法说明:使用Markdown编写函数/方法的输入、输出、作用等信息。
- 示例代码:使用Markdown展示代码片段、运行结果等。
4. 团队协作
使用Markdown进行团队协作,可以提高沟通效率,减少信息传递错误。以下是一些应用场景:
- 任务分配:使用Markdown记录任务分配、截止日期、负责人等信息。
- 问题反馈:使用Markdown记录问题、解决方案、讨论结果等。
- 知识共享:使用Markdown分享技术文章、教程、经验等。
Markdown工具推荐
为了更好地使用Markdown,以下是一些常用的Markdown编辑器和工具:
- 编辑器:Typora、Visual Studio Code、Sublime Text等。
- 在线工具:StackEdit、Markdown Here等。
- 版本控制:Git与Markdown结合,可以使用GitHub、GitLab等平台进行项目管理。
总结
Markdown作为一种轻量级标记语言,在项目管理中具有广泛的应用前景。通过学会Markdown,可以轻松提高项目沟通与文档效率,为团队协作和项目成功奠定基础。希望本文能帮助您更好地掌握Markdown,并在项目管理中发挥其优势。
